MODEL PEMBELAJARAN DEEP LEARNING DAN HUMAN-AI COLLABORATION DI KELAS SEKOLAH DASAR: TINJAUAN SISTEMATIS
Abstract
Deep learning and human-AI collaboration models have become a policy direction in Indonesian
primary education following the adoption of meaningful learning approaches within the Kurikulum
Merdeka in 2025-2026, in line with the global trend of integrating artificial intelligence (AI) into
primary curricula. However, systematic studies examining the characteristics, effectiveness, and
implementation challenges of these two integrated approaches at the elementary school level remain
limited. This study aims to analyze and synthesize prior research findings regarding the design,
implementation, and impact of deep learning models supported by human-AI collaboration in
elementary classrooms, and to map research gaps relevant to the Indonesian context. This study
employed a systematic literature review method following the PRISMA protocol, searching Scopus,
ERIC, Google Scholar, Garuda, and SINTA databases using the keywords deep learning elementary
education, human-AI collaboration classroom, and AI literacy primary school, covering publications
from 2020 to 2026. A total of 19 articles meeting the inclusion criteria were thematically analyzed and
coded into four theme categories. The coding results show that the characteristics of deep learning models
dominated the findings (36.8%), followed by forms of teacher-AI collaboration (31.6%), impact on
learning outcomes and motivation (21.1%), and challenges and supporting factors for implementation
(10.5%). Project-based learning and group collaboration supported by adaptive AI tools are most
consistently associated with improved conceptual understanding, motivation, and digital literacy
among elementary students, although success depends heavily on teacher readiness, infrastructure
availability, and alignment with children's cognitive development stages. Key challenges include
limited teacher training, digital infrastructure gaps, and the absence of clear ethical guidelines for AI
use among elementary-aged students. This study recommends the development of co-design-based
teacher training models and contextual ethical frameworks as a foundation for AI integration policy in
Indonesia's elementary curriculum
